Ipswich to Peterborough is a GA service which use 2 or 3 car 170s. What you'll probably have is a 'counted place' reservation. Which comes up as asterix on the reservation coupon. You will still be required to use the trains it says on those coupons but because GA local trains aren't reservable on Advances (or at all) you don't get a reserved seat.

The only services which GA have reservations on are the 90 hauled sets, everything else is counted place
